Birdwhistell, in this study of human body motion a study he terms kinesics, advances the theory that human communication needs and uses all the senses, that the information conveyed by human gestures and movements is coded and patterned differently in various cultures, and that these codes can be discovered by skilled scrutiny of particular movements within a social context.

Ray birdwhistell september 29, 1918 october 19, 1994 was an american anthropologist who founded kinesics as a field of inquiry and research. Birdwhistel, an anthropologist and expert on how people communicate with body motions, retired in 1988 from the annenberg school for communication at the university of pennsylvania, where he joined the faculty in 1969.
